benone or bemoan you decide 29 may
People:me and my son gary
Duration:6pm-8'30pm
Tide:flooding
Weather:mild
Bait:rag,mack,sandeels,peeler crab
Rigs[/b wishbone,3hook flapper
Results:2 flounder
Report:
diecided agaisnt my better judgement to go to benone otherwise known by me as the great north western desert we got there set up and first cast gary has two flounder 31cms and 35cms thought maybe it was going too fish boy was i wrong once again the great north western desert lived up to its name

Re: benone or bemoan you decide 29 may
march to august on benone forget about it unless your going all out for bass, the flats start moving in on september in good numbers usually stay there to around the middle of febuary
